Most Searched Online Schools: Financial Aid Comparison

In average, 83% of full-time first-time beginning undergraduate students (freshmen) have received grants and/or scholarships at Most Searched Online Schools. The average financial aid amount received is $7,534.

For all undergraduate students, 68.70% received grants/scholarship and the average aid amount is $7,693

The average tuition & fees for the schools is $4,935 for state residents and $14,307 for out-of-state students.

The average cost of attendance (COA) including tuition & fees, book & supplies, and living costs for Most Searched Online Schools is $31,437 and, after receiving financial aid, the actual cost is down to $23,903.
